Research topic

The group focuses on the mechanisms of renal and cerebral vascular function in physiology and pathophysiology. We aim investigating the role of several endocrine, autocrine and paracrine substances in the control of renal arteries and microvessels. We study the vascular element of acute kidney injury and the role of hypoxia in this context. We are also interested in the pathogenesis of cerebral vasospasm. The research encompasses experiments in cells, organs, and investigations in patients. The methodological background consists of perfusion of microvessels and tubules, isometric measurements, pressurized arteries, in situ measurement of renal vessels in kidney slices, fluorescence and immunohistological techniques.
